Defining the Modernist Aesthetic and Structural Philosophy
The firm's longevity and current 2026 standing rest upon an unyielding commitment to modernism paired with rigorous environmental performance. Mark English Architects balances minimalist clean lines with deeply functional layouts, ensuring every square foot serves a distinct purpose. By utilizing advanced building information modeling (BIM) and passive energy strategies, the studio minimizes carbon footprints without sacrificing visual elegance.
Industry critics note that the firm's recent commissions emphasize biophilic design—bringing natural light, ventilation, and living elements directly into dense urban envelopes. This approach addresses the growing demand for wellness-oriented living spaces in major metropolitan hubs.
